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Braystones to Caterham start from as little as £49.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Braystones to Caterham start from £110.70 one way, or £158.20 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Braystones to Caterham are available for £218.50 one way, or £437.00 return

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Facilities at Braystones Station

Braystones is a small station with limited facilities. It lacks a ticket office and ticket machines, so it's essential to plan ahead for your ticket purchases. There are no smartcard validators available, which means travelers must prepare in advance. Although the station might not cater extensively to modern conveniences, you’ll find an induction loop available for those requiring hearing assistance.

Accessibility at Braystones is somewhat challenging. The station offers a unique experience with its wooden steps to help passengers board trains due to the low platform height. It's classified as a Category B station, indicating step-free access in areas, yet it remains unsuitable for those with severe mobility impairments. The absence of accessible toilets, waiting rooms, or staffing should be noted, but there's assistance available via the Passenger Assist service, which eager travelers can learn more about here.

Onward Travel from Braystones

When it comes to onward travel, Braystones station offers several options even without the usual public transport links of bus stops or taxi ranks right outside. The rail replacement bus service is located a half-mile away at the Tameside Caravan Park. Information for planning your journey further afield can be found here. For those seeking taxi services, options are accessible through Cab4You.

Facilities at Caterham Station

When it comes to buying tickets or seeking travel advice, Caterham Station ensures that you're well-equipped. The ticket office operates from early in the morning until late at night, providing services Monday through Sunday. With the added convenience of ticket machines and smartcard validators, purchasing or collecting your rail tickets is a breeze. The station is also designed to accommodate all, offering accessible ticket machines compatible with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.

On the safety front, Caterham Station is well covered with CCTV surveillance, making it a secure space for passengers. Additionally, information and help are readily available. Staff assistance is offered extensively throughout the week, ensuring you have all the support you need for a seamless journey. Platforms are equipped with departure screens and help points to cater to your informational needs.

Travel and Transport Connections

Caterham's location provides a logistical advantage, linking you smoothly with various modes of transport. A taxi rank is conveniently positioned at the front of the station, ensuring that you have a reliable option to continue your journey beyond the tracks. Bus services are easily accessible, with information on onward travel readily available to help plan the next leg of your trip.

Even in cases where there might be rail disruptions, you won't be stranded. The station provides details for a rail replacement service, keeping your travel plans on track. The seamless integration of these services ensures that you're well connected no matter your destination.
